Students seeking admission to the program should note that MATH 1A03  and 1AA3  were designed for Chemical & Physical Science Gateway students and MATH 1LS3  and 1LT3  were developed for Life Sciences or Earth & Environmental Sciences Gateway students. MATH 1A03  and 1AA3  prepare students for a wide variety of upper year math courses. MATH 1LS3  and 1LT3  prepare students for many (but not all) upper year mathematics courses. As a result, students who take MATH 1LS3  and 1LT3  are permitted to enroll in upper year courses, but some self-study of first year calculus topics (such as series and additional integration topics) may be required.

Program Notes


  1. Students interested in focusing on financial mathematics are strongly encouraged to complete MATH 2X03 , 2XX3 , 3FF3  and one of COMPSCI 1MD3 , MATH 1MP3  or 3NA3 . Students should note that MATH 2R03  is a prerequisite for MATH 3FF3 .
  2. Students are strongly encouraged to complete COMMERCE 2FA3  by the end of Level II, especially if the Honours Actuarial and Financial Mathematics Co-op (B.Sc.)  program is being considered for Level III.
  3. Completion of MATH 1C03  is strongly recommended as it is a prerequisite for MATH 3A03  and MATH 3IA3 .
  4. Completion of COMMERCE 4FR3  is recommended for students interested in focusing on actuarial science and insurance.
  5. Completion of STATS 3DS3  or 3DA3  is strongly recommended.
  6. Students who entered the program prior to September 2023 may use COMMERCE 4FP3  towards the Course List.
